The Francophone Africans Alliance (FAA) offers free English classes designed to help adult learners improve their speaking, listening, reading, and everyday communication skills. This is a 10 week series of classes and participants should plan to attend all classes. Class is held every Monday for 10 weeks beginning September 14.
This class is open to adult English learners with a focus on:
Practical, real-life English communication
Building confidence speaking English in a supportive environment
Cultural orientation and communication skills for life in the U.S.
Registration is required and is for all 10 weeks. Registration for this class closes on September 23.
